Output ed109cdcf28bb97f78203616a1678cf32aa577a60cc4985281270c971ae436e4:123

value
179525
script pubkey
OP_0 OP_PUSHBYTES_20 faf8396fa467380acc9e6c96ada1d7d001b4a8ae
address
bc1qlturjmayvuuq4ny7djt2mgwh6qqmf29wm8zcqh
transaction
ed109cdcf28bb97f78203616a1678cf32aa577a60cc4985281270c971ae436e4